PROBLEM: THE GATE DOES NOT OPEN
COMPLETELY.
SOLUTION:
Check the gate for mechanical obstacles that might
prevent the gate from opening.
If the motor stops running before the gate is completely
open (or closed), you need to adjust the opening/
closing time for the operator or check the bypass valve
adjustment. On the one hand, you can increase the
opening/closing time of the operator so that it runs
long enough to close the gate. You can, on the other
hand, increase the pressure. If the pressure is too weak
the leaf movement may slip, preventing full closure
before the motor stops running.
Check your dimensions for mounting the rear bracket.
Incorrect dimensions can make a full 90-deg swing
impossible.
PROBLEM: THE GATE OPENS BUT DOES NOT
CLOSE.
SOLUTION:
Verify that you have correctly wired the operator to the
control panel.
Verify that the reversing devices are working properly.
If you have installed no reversing devices, make sure
that you have installed a jumper wire across the
reversing device terminals on the control panel.
If the motors are running, insure that the bypass valve
pressure adjustment is correct.
PROBLEM: THE RADIO CONTROLLED
OPENER DOES NOT OPEN THE GATE.
SOLUTION:
Check the light on the front of the remote transmitter. It
should illuminate when you signal the gate. If it doesn't
illuminate and if the batteries are okay, repair or replace
the transmitter.
Verify that the codes on the receiver and transmitter are
the same.
Verify that the wiring for the radio controlled devices is
correct.
Check the fuses on the control panel.
Check the wiring for the antenna and correct it if
necessary.
Determine if the fault is in the receiver by temporarily
connecting a push button device across the control
panel activating terminals. If such a push button device
opens the gate, repair or replace the receiver
